VIDEOS: Ganduje, Chief of Staff, Ribadu, Present as S’Court Hears PEPT Judgement Appeal

The Supreme Court of Nigeria has commenced thr hearing of appeal brought forward by the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Labour Party (LP), and Allied Peoples Movement (APM), against the election victory of President Bola Tinubu.

The main issue to be addressed in the Supreme Court session is the motion filed by the PDP presidential candidate, Atiku Abubakar. Atiku seeks to introduce fresh evidence to support his claim that President Tinubu submitted a forged certificate to the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C).

GOOD EVENING NIGERIA reports that chieftains from the parties involved attended the hearing.

READ ALSO: Supreme Court Hears Obi, Atiku, APM’s Appeal Challenging President Tinubu’s Election

APC National Chairman Abdullahi Ganduje and other party chieftains at the Supreme Court in Abuja for the hearing on the 2023 presidential election.

The National Security Adviser (NSA), Nuhu Ribadu, and Femi Gbajabiamila, the Chief of Staff to President Bola Tinubu, are also in attendance at the Supreme Court hearing.

LP’s Julius Abure is also at the Supreme Court for the hearing.
